At around 6pm yesterday, Friday the 5th of April on the N73 (Mitchelstown – Mallow Road) at Waterdyke, Kildorerry a wheel came off a trailer being pulled by a Ford transit pickup which was travelling in the direction of Mallow. The wheel went through the windscreen of an oncoming car with such force that it broke the passenger seat in half. The road was busy at this time so Gardaà are appealing for any witnesses that may have any information relating to this incident to get in touch. Had there been someone in the passenger seat the consequences could have been fatal. Please contact Fermoy on 025 82100 if you can help.
